Michael Sweet wrote:
> There is no "all" class - you'd had to add every printer to a class,
> assuming that you wanted to randomly print to one of those printers.
Bummer. I was tempted to use the class approach because of my understanding
that classes also let you set a policy (such as retry-job) once and the class
will propagate that policy to all printers in the class.
I would not want to randomly print to all printers in the class because the
class would contain radically different kinds of printers (wide-format inkjets
for printing posters, monochrome laser, and color laser). So this class-based
approach (even if I'm understanding the above correctly) would just create a
new problem.
So I'll have to look further into looping over each printer and setting the
retry-job error policy that way.
